Greek Yogurt Protein Cheesecake

A light, protein-packed cheesecake that delivers a creamy texture and zesty lemon accent with a delicate almond flour crust. This dessert perfectly balances indulgence with clean ingredients, ideal for satisfying your sweet tooth while staying within your nutritional goals.

NUTRITION

298kcal
Protein
34.6g
Fat
9g
Carbs
16.8g

SERVINGS

1 serving

INGREDIENTS

0.5 cup Nonfat Greek Yogurt (113g)

2 ounces Fat-Free Cream Cheese (57g)

1 large Egg White (33g)

0.5 scoop Vanilla Whey Protein Isolate (15g)

3 tablespoons Almond Flour (15g)

1 teaspoon Honey (7g)

1 teaspoon Lemon Juice (5g)

0.5 teaspoon Vanilla Extract (2g)

Pinch of Salt

PREPARATION

  • 1

    Preheat your oven to 350°F.

  • 2

    In a small bowl, combine the almond flour with a pinch of salt. Press the mixture evenly into the bottom of a small, greased ramekin or baking dish to form the crust.

  • 3

    In another bowl, whisk together the nonfat Greek yogurt, fat-free cream cheese, egg white, vanilla whey protein isolate, honey, lemon juice, and vanilla extract until the mixture is smooth and well combined.

  • 4

    Pour the cheesecake mixture over the prepared crust in the ramekin, smoothing the top with a spatula.

  • 5

    Bake in the preheated oven for about 20-25 minutes, or until the filling is set and the edges begin to pull away slightly from the sides.

  • 6

    Allow the cheesecake to cool to room temperature,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ours to firm up before serving.

  • 7

    Enjoy your protein-packed, guilt-free dessert!
